Types of Games Available

The variety of games is one of the biggest draws of online casinos. Here’s a quick rundown of some popular options:

  • Pokies (Slots): These are the most popular games, offering a wide range of themes, paylines, and bonus features. You simply spin the reels and hope for a winning combination.
  • Table Games: Classics like bl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and craps are all available. These games often involve strategic decision-making.
  • Video Poker: A combination of slots and poker, where you try to make the best poker hand.
  • Live Dealer Games: These games stream a real-life dealer to your device, creating a more immersive experience. You can interact with the dealer and other players via chat.
  • Specialty Games: Games like keno and scratch cards offer a simpler, quick-play experience.

Safety and Security: Playing Smart

Licensing and Regulation

This is arguably the most important aspect of online gambling. Always choose casinos that are licensed and regulated by a reputable authority. In Australia, the Interactive Gambling Act 2001 (IGA) regulates online gambling. Look for casinos licensed by jurisdictions with strong regulatory oversight, such as the UK Gambling Commission or the Malta Gaming Authority. This ensures the casino adheres to fair play standards and protects your funds.

Protecting Your Information

Online casinos use encryption technology (usually SSL) to protect your personal and financial information. Look for the padlock icon in your browser’s address bar, indicating a secure connection. Always use strong, unique passwords for your casino accounts and be wary of phishing attempts.

Responsible Gambling

Online gambling should always be a form of entertainment, not a source of income. Set a budget before you start playing and stick to it. Most casinos offer tools to help you gamble responsibly, such as de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options. If you feel your gambling is becoming a problem, seek help from organisations like Gambling Help Online or Lifeline.

Take Advantage of Bonuses (Wisely)

Welcome bonuses and other promotions can boost your bankroll, but always read the terms and conditions carefully. Pay attention to wagering requirements (the amount you need to bet before you can withdraw any winnings) and game restrictions.
